NY: Random House, 1957. 1st Edition 1st Printing. Hardcover. Very Good/Very Good. First printing and first issue of Dr Seuss' beloved childrens' classic. All first issue points are present,( i.e. unglazed boards, single signature, flap price of 200/200, no mention of "Beginners Books" on rear jacket panel). Overall condition of the book and dustjacket is very good. There's a small scuff to upper right corner of the rear board and minor edgewear to the dustjacket. Not priceclipped and no markings.
